One of the defining features of this FPC Electronic Connector Type is its availability in both ZIF (Zero Insertion Force) and LIF (Low Insertion Force) configurations. The ZIF connector design allows for the insertion and removal of the flexible printed circuit with minimal force, preventing damage to the delicate contacts and the flexible cable itself. This makes ZIF connectors ideal for applications requiring frequent assembly and disassembly. On the other hand, LIF connectors provide a more compact and cost-effective solution where insertion force is slightly higher but still low enough to protect the cable integrity, making them suitable for fixed or semi-permanent connections.
In terms of mounting technology, the Flexible Printed Circuit Connector supports both Surface Mount Technology (SMT) and Through Hole Technology (THT). Surface Mount Technology facilitates the direct placement of the connector onto the surface of printed circuit boards, enabling high-density mounting and automated assembly processes, which are crucial for modern compact electronics. Through Hole Technology, meanwhile, provides robust mechanical bonding by inserting connector pins through drilled holes on the PCB, making it ideal for applications requiring enhanced mechanical strength and durability.

Our FPC/FFC connectors are designed to provide reliable and high-performance connections for flexible printed circuits and flat flexible cables. To ensure optimal performance and longevity of the connectors, please follow the recommended handling and installation guidelines.
When handling FPC/FFC connectors, avoid applying excessive force or bending the flexible cable sharply, as this may damage the connector or the cable itself. Always align the cable properly with the connector before insertion to prevent misalignment and potential damage to the contacts.
For installation, ensure that the mating surfaces are clean and free from dust, dirt, or grease to maintain a secure connection. Use appropriate tools and techniques to lock or secure the connector as specified in the product datasheet or application notes.
If you encounter any issues with the connector, such as intermittent connections or mechanical failure, inspect the connector and cable for visible damage. Replace any damaged components promptly to avoid further issues.
For custom requirements or technical assistance, our support team is available to provide guidance on connector selection, application design, and troubleshooting. We recommend consulting the product datasheet and application guidelines for detailed specifications and usage instructions.
Regular maintenance and inspection of the connectors in your application can help prevent failures and extend the service life of the connection. Avoid exposure to harsh environmental conditions beyond the specified operating range to maintain connector integrity.
